Nope. You may be able to export the roster to excel from Club Central, then a copy/paste into Membership Management, but you will likely have some duplicates if you do that.

We do not have access to TM's database, nor do I expect that we ever will. Although we are all TMs here and follow TM branding, we are separate from them, do not take direction from them, and our databases are totally separate.
